Update on the situation in Penthakata

Cyclone “Fani” has caused severe damage to the East Coast of India. In the village around the Penthakata School on the outskirts of the pilgrim and tourist town of Puri, many of the houses were damaged or completely destroyed. Countless families have lost everything. Cyclone Fani destroys Penthakata

Cyclone “Fani” caused severe damage on the east coast of India and, despite large-scale evacuation, caused many deaths and injuries. The pilgrimage town of Puri and the fishing village of Penthakata were hit hard. First Vocational Graduations 2019

Usthi’s vocational skills training courses in Hyderabad enable a good 1,000 young people every year to take the step towards a financially independent future. Last Friday, the first 251 graduates of this year received their certificates.  The vocational skills training courses have proved very successful over the last years.
